In January 2020 the $100 million Sports Rorts scandal hit the media after the Australian National Audit Office published a report that showed the awarding of grants was blatant pork barrelling.

In February 2020, Rex Patrick who was a Senator from 2017 to 2022, filed a Freedom of Information (FOI) application for:

“Any correspondence, briefing materials and advice sent by the Attorney-General’s Department to the Department of Prime Minister and Cabinet that contain advice in relation to the administration of the Community Sport Infrastructure Grant Program by the Former Minister for Sport the Hon Bridget McKenzie.”

The Scott Morrison government refused to hand over a key document and gave Rex Patrick the run around until they lost government at the 21st of May 2022 election.

On 1st of June 2022, Mark Dreyfus KC was appointed as the new Attorney-General.

Attorney-General Mark Dreyfus and the Labor government have continued to refuse to hand over the key document since they came to power.

Rex Patrick has kept pushing for the document which led to last week’s judgment (25/9/24) by the Full Court of the Federal Court of Australia which the government lost. (The Full Court is the Federal Court’s appeal court) (Click here to read the judgment)

The Guardian reported on the 25th of September 2024:

The full federal court has rejected the Commonwealth’s attempt to keep ministerial documents beyond the reach of freedom-of-information requests after their authors leave office.

Three judges dismissed a federal government appeal against a single judge’s ruling made earlier this year in favour of former independent senator Rex Patrick. The self-described “transparency warrior” had challenged an FOI refusal that spanned four years, three attorneys-general and two governments.

The judges’ ruling on Wednesday confirms ministers can no longer assume their documents are automatically protected from FOI access after a ministerial reshuffle or change of government, in a case in which the originating judge had decried the practice of ministers shredding documents upon leaving office.

“The sum total of all of this is that Mark Dreyfus has wasted over $300,000 in taxpayers’ money trying to defend the right of ministers to sweep their dirt under the carpet as they leave their offices,” Patrick said. He said a win for Dreyfus would have enabled future cover-ups.

“The irony of all this is that the document I am still seeking to obtain – a ‘sports rorts’ document from 2020 – was one that Mr Dreyfus called for scrutiny over when Labor was in opposition and he was the shadow attorney-general.” (Click here to read more)

Rex Patrick currently runs a Freedom of Information business advisory service called Transparency Warrior.

At the 2022 election, Rex Patrick ran under his own party called the Rex Patrick Team but failed to get re-elected with just over two per cent of the vote.

About a week ago Rex Patrick announced he will run again for the Senate in South Australia at the next federal election as a member of the Jacqui Lambie Party. (Click here to read more)
